Overview

Bowling Green V.F.D. was founded in 1947. The first fire station was constructed, mostly by volunteers, on Hickory Avenue. The first fire truck, a 1928 American LaFrance, was purchased in 1948. In 1956, the Maryland State Roads Department purchased the fire department property for the relocation of U.S. Route 220. The new road was never built but resulted in the stations relocation to its present seat on McMullen Highway. The department purchased the old property back from the state when it was decided not to build the proposed road. The department has been through its fair share of trucks and equipment throughout the years.
